Is it time to
update
your
Will?
Our lives and circumstances
change. We move homes.
New grandchildren arrive.
The charities we support may
change. Solicitors recommend
that we update our wills every
five years, so we are sure they
reflect exactly what we want to
happen after we have gone.
During this October the
Earl Mountbatten Hospice
has arranged for a panel of
solicitors on the Island to write
or update wills and give £100 of
their fees for free, in return for
you making a £50 donation to
help patient care at the Hospice
today, saving you at least £50.
There is absolutely no
condition that you have to
leave anything in your will
to the Hospice. You are free
to decide how you want

to share your estate.
Obviously the Hospice is
dependent on everyone’s
generosity to keep providing
care to the Island now and
in the years to come.
Indeed, in the years ahead,
there will be more elderly
people on the Island and
the hospice will not just be
looking after cancer-sufferers
but a variety of other lifeshortening conditions. The
demand for Hospice care
will be greater than ever.
